Description: Himself a Dalesman born and bred, and married to the daughter of a Dales farmer, Bill Mitchell has roamed the beautiful and ancient landscape of the Yorkshire Dales since boyhood. As the former editor of _The Dalesman_, his knowledge and understanding of his fellow dales folk are second to none. In *High Dale Country* he celebrates the more remote regions of the Dales, the high country, where the last flourish of meadows and pasture gives way to rugged, unimproved fell -- and where a hardy, laconic race makes its living. Through Wensleydale and Swaledale, Warfedale and Ribblesdale, and northward to Teesdale and Weardale, the reader is taken on a fascinating journey through an elemental landscape, and introduced to a wealth of colorful characters. Illustrated with the author's own photographs, *High Dale Country* is a rich evocation of the very essence of Dales life. With a foreword by James Herriot.
